Output 21665c0a83e1902e9e814f585b3bfead606fd1194de8527e5f73f6ad74cd0018:47

value
50173
script pubkey
OP_0 OP_PUSHBYTES_20 868e88f064188e684a49249552609954dbd61c7b
address
bc1qs68g3uryrz8xsjjfyj24ycye2ndav8rmnnkq3a
transaction
21665c0a83e1902e9e814f585b3bfead606fd1194de8527e5f73f6ad74cd0018
spent
true